Lab-on-a-Chip Devices with Organic Semiconductor-Based Optical Detection,In this chapter we describe the use of organic semiconductor-based light sources and photodiodes for integrated optical detection in lab-on-a-chip devices. The application of this low-cost detection technology to portable diagnostic devices for the point-of-care is also outlined.
